Five Modern Cities Built from Scratch

AMARAVATI, India — A new city, Amaravati, is being built in an area of 217 square kilometers, about the size of Seattle, along the banks of the Krishna River in the south Indian state of Andhra Pradesh.

Rangoon to Undergo Quake Assessment

RANGOON — A one-year seismic hazard assessment will be conducted for Rangoon, Burma’s biggest city, which lies in a zone of the Earth prone to earthquakes.

With Eye on China, Modi’s India to Develop Disputed Border Region

NEW DELHI — India has eased restrictions on building roads and military facilities along its disputed border with China, as the new government seeks to close the gap on its neighbor’s superior transport network and take a stronger stance on Beijing.

India home to 22 of 30 most polluted cities in the world: report

NEW DELHI -- The bustling Indian city of Gurugram, near the capital, has the world's most toxic air, according to a new report, which also shows that the South Asian country is home to 22 out of the 30 most polluted cities globally.
